Struct RowHeader 

Source
#[repr(C, align(8))]
pub struct RowHeader { pub xmin: u64, pub xmax: u64, pub flags: u8, }
Expand description

Per-row MVCC visibility header.

24 bytes after alignment (8 + 8 + 1 + 7 padding). The padding is intentional: a power-of-two stride keeps array indexing cheap and matches the cache-line layout PG uses for HeapTupleHeaderData.

Fields§

§xmin: u64

Version that wrote this row (= TxId of the inserting tx at commit time). Compared against the reader’s snapshot version to decide visibility.

Default XMIN_FROZEN = 1 on rows loaded from a pre- v7.37.15 envelope.

§xmax: u64

Version that deleted / updated this row, or XMAX_ALIVE = 0 when still alive. UPDATE writes xmax on the old row + xmin on the new one inside the same transaction.

§flags: u8

Bit-packed flags. See module-level constants. The most common state (xmin frozen, xmax alive) sets only HEAP_XMIN_FROZEN so visibility checks can short-circuit on the flags & HEAP_XMIN_FROZEN == HEAP_XMIN_FROZEN && xmax == 0 fast path.

impl RowHeader

Source

pub const fn frozen() -> RowHeader

The canonical “frozen, alive” header. Use on rows loaded from a pre-v7.37.15 envelope and on rows inserted before the writer transaction is assigned a TxId.

Source

pub const fn alive(xmin: u64) -> RowHeader

A header for a row inserted by transaction xmin, still alive. Default for fresh INSERTs.

Source

pub const fn is_all_visible_fast(&self) -> bool

True iff this header is the all-visible fast path (frozen + alive). The visibility-map bit is true exactly when EVERY header in a segment satisfies this — letting scans skip the per-row check entirely for cold segments.

Source

pub const fn is_deleted(&self) -> bool

Was this row deleted? false when xmax == XMAX_ALIVE.
